深入理解Shadowsocks客户端配置文件

什么是Shadowsocks?

Shadowsocks是一种安全的代理工具,主要用于突破网络限制,保护用户的隐私和安全。其核心理念是通过加密的代理通道将用户的网络流量转发到一个中转服务器,达到翻墙的目的。Shadowsocks已成为许多用户在不自由的网络环境下的首选工具。

Shadowsocks客户端配置文件的作用

Shadowsocks客户端配置文件是用户与Shadowsocks服务器之间通信的重要桥梁。配置文件中包含了连接服务器所需的所有信息,如服务器地址、端口号、加密方式等。这些信息可以帮助用户顺利建立安全的代理连接。

如何创建Shadowsocks客户端配置文件

创建Shadowsocks客户端配置文件非常简单。以下是详细步骤:

  1. 下载并安装Shadowsocks客户端:根据不同的操作系统(Windows、Mac、Linux、Android、iOS),下载对应的Shadowsocks客户端。
  2. 打开客户端:启动安装好的Shadowsocks客户端,进入主界面。
  3. 添加服务器:点击“添加”或“配置”按钮,输入以下必要信息:
    • 服务器地址:提供给你的Shadowsocks服务器的IP地址。
    • 服务器端口:Shadowsocks服务器使用的端口,通常为1080或其他端口。
    • 密码:用于连接服务器的密码,确保安全性。
    • 加密方式:选择支持的加密方式(如aes-256-gcm、chacha20等)。
  4. 保存配置文件:将填写好的信息保存为配置文件,通常是以.json或.conf格式。

修改Shadowsocks客户端配置文件

有时候你需要根据网络环境的变化,修改Shadowsocks客户端的配置文件。以下是修改配置文件的步骤:

  • 找到配置文件:根据客户端的不同,配置文件可能存放在不同的位置。
  • 打开文件:使用文本编辑器(如Notepad++)打开配置文件。
  • 编辑信息:根据需要修改服务器地址、端口、密码或加密方式。
  • 保存修改:完成编辑后,保存并关闭文件。
  • 重启客户端:为确保更改生效,重新启动Shadowsocks客户端。

Shadowsocks客户端配置文件的常见问题

1. 如何检查配置文件是否正确?

要确保配置文件的正确性,你可以:

  • 使用文本编辑器检查所有的字段是否完整无误。
  • 确认服务器地址和端口能够Ping通。
  • 确保使用的密码和加密方式与服务器一致。

2. 如果无法连接,怎么办?

如果遇到连接失败的情况,可以尝试:

  • 检查网络是否正常。
  • 确认Shadowsocks服务端是否在线。
  • 查看防火墙设置,确保没有阻挡Shadowsocks的流量。
  • 检查配置文件中的所有信息是否正确。

3. Shadowsocks客户端支持哪些平台?

Shadowsocks客户端支持多种平台,包括:

  • Windows
  • MacOS
  • Linux
  • Android
  • iOS

4. 如何备份和恢复配置文件?

备份和恢复Shadowsocks客户端配置文件的步骤:

  • 备份:复制配置文件到其他安全的位置。
  • 恢复:将备份的配置文件复制回原来的位置,重启客户端即可。

总结

Shadowsocks客户端配置文件是保证用户安全和隐私的重要工具。正确创建和修改配置文件,不仅能够提升网络安全性,还能有效解决许多常见问题。希望本文能够帮助你更好地使用Shadowsocks,享受自由、安全的网络环境。

正文完